Maries County saw no change in the number of lawyers in good standing practicing in its only city, Vienna, in the fourth quarter of 2025 compared to the previous quarter, according to the Missouri Bar Association.

In total, there were three lawyers working in Maries County in the fourth quarter of 2025.

Data refers to all lawyers who were actively practicing during this time period. Lawyers in good standing do not have any complaints or disciplinary actions being taken against them.

As of December 1, 2025, average lawyer salaries in Missouri ranged from $95,095 for an entry-level attorney handling routine legal work (Attorney I) to $240,512 for highly experienced attorneys managing complex cases with significant autonomy (Attorney V). Mid-level attorneys, such as those in Attorney III roles—who handle highly complex legal work with moderate supervision—earned on average $178,094 in Missouri, compared to $187,448 nationwide.

Missouri has a high concentration of lawyers, with nearly four attorneys per 1,000 residents in 2024 — the 10th highest ratio in the country, according to the ABA Profile of the Legal Profession.

The United States has over 1.3 million attorneys, with the lawyer population projected to grow by 4% between 2024 and 2034.
